第一章:弹性计算服务ECS概要介绍一:掌握云服务器ECSECS产品介绍:弹性计算服务(Elastic Compute Service,简称ECS):是一种处理能力可弹性伸缩的计算服务。与传统服务器相比,更加简单、高效、稳定、安全、易用、低成本。ECS的定位:ECS(云服务器)是阿里云产品体系中,最基础的计算服务,通常用作应用程序的运行环境,其最重要的特点是弹性。比如10分钟内可启动或释放100台云
转载
2024-01-09 13:31:49
8阅读
# ECS是Docker吗?
## 引言
在云计算的快速发展中,容器化技术显得尤为重要。众多企业和开发人员都在使用Docker和ECS等技术来提升开发和部署的效率。但很多人仍然对这些技术的关系感到困惑。本篇文章旨在通过对比和示例,解答“ECS是Docker吗”的问题,并说明两者在云计算中的使用方式。
## Docker与ECS的基本概念
### Docker
Docker是一个开源的容器
原创
2024-10-13 06:10:17
40阅读
服务全称说明URLCloudFrontAmazon CloudFront延迟短、价格低的内容传递服务 http://aws.amazon.com/cloudfront/CloudWatchAmazon CloudWatch云资源监测,如CPU利用率、磁盘读写、网络流量等,用于EC2 http://aws.amazon.com/cloudwatch/Amazon EC2Amazon Elastic
1、Docker是什么?Docker是一个虚拟环境容器,可以将你的环境、代码、配置文件等一并打包到这个容器,并发布和应用到任意平台中。Docker的三个概念:镜像(Image):类似于虚拟机中的镜像,是一个包含有文件系统的面向Docker引擎的只读模板。任何应用程序运行都需要环境,而镜像就是用来提供这种运行环境的,例如一个Ubuntu镜像就是一个包含Ubuntu操作系统环境的模板,同理在该镜像上装
转载
2024-01-24 09:14:43
59阅读
一、Docker是什么?Docker是一个虚拟环境容器,可以类比于一台装好环境得服务器,只需要把项目相关jar包打包到一个容器里,生成镜像可以到处运行。二、Docker的三个概念镜像(Image):类似于虚拟机中的镜像,是一个包含有文件系统的面向Docker引擎的只读模板。任何应用程序运行都需要环境,而镜像就是用来提供这种运行环境的。类似于jar包。容器(Container):类似于一个轻量级的沙
转载
2023-07-14 15:54:57
73阅读
本文只是对Docker的概念做了较为详细的介绍,并不涉及一些像Docker环境的安装以及Docker的一些常见操作和命令。Docker是世界领先的软件容器平台,所以想要搞懂Docker的概念我们必须先从容器开始说起。 先从认识容器开始 什么是容器?先来看看容器较为官方的解释:一句话概括容器:容器就是将软件打包成标准化单元,以用于开发、交付和部署。容器镜像是轻量的、可执行的独立软
转载
2023-07-18 09:40:24
96阅读
docker容器和镜像同点 1 镜像(Image) Docker统一文件系统(the union file system) 镜像(Image)就是一堆只读层(read-only layer)的统一视角。 2 容器(container) 容器(container)的定义和镜像(image)几乎一模一样,也是一堆层的统一视角,唯一区别在于容器的最上面那一层是可读可写的。 容器 = 镜像 +
转载
2023-08-20 18:58:44
33阅读
Docker是啥
打开翻译君输入DockerDocker从狭义上来讲就是一个进程,从广义上来讲是一个虚拟容器,其实更专业的叫法是应用容器( Application Container ),Docker进程和普通的进程没有任何区别,它就是一个普通的应用进程。不过是用来操作镜像文件的。所以Docker进程+构建的应用镜像文件就等于Docker容器。本文所有讲
转载
2023-09-15 17:08:07
341阅读
默认情况下,容器中的进程以 root 用户权限运行,并且这个 root 用户和宿主机中的 root 是同一个用户。听起来是不是很可怕,因为这就意味着一旦容器中的进程有了适当的机会,它就可以控制宿主机上的一切!本文我们将尝试了解用户名、组名、用户 id(uid)和组 id(gid)如何在容器内的进程和主机系统之间映射,这对于系统的安全来说是非常重要的。说明:本文的演示环境为 ubunt
转载
2023-10-15 13:28:27
63阅读
docker中镜像和容器的区别:1、镜像是包含了各种环境或者服务的一个模板,而容器是镜像的一个实例;2、镜像是不能运行的,是静态的,而容器是可以运行的,是动态的。
1、镜像操作
(0)查看版本
docker --version
(1)列出镜像
docker image ls -a
REPOSITORY:镜像所在的仓库名称
TAG:镜像标签
IMAGEID:镜像ID
CREATED:镜像的创
转载
2023-08-18 15:05:22
47阅读
什么是docker介绍docker之前,我们先了解一下什么是容器。容器就是将软件打包成标准化单元,以用于开发、交付和部署。通俗地说,容器就像是书包里面可以装各种文具、衣柜里可以存放各种衣服。dockerdocker是世界上领先的软件容器平台docker使用go语言进行开发实现,基于Linux内核的cgroup,namespace,以及AUFS类的UnionFS等技术,对进程进行封装隔离,属于操作系
转载
2023-09-20 16:30:10
99阅读
Docker容器管理docker run 镜像名称 这个过程可以理解为:把镜像文件创建成docker容器的一部分,然后再进行启动 容器命令 在运⾏镜像中,后⾯需要带⼀些指令的信息,这些指令的信息具体汇总为如下: -d:后台运⾏
-it:交互式命令(bash)
--rm:容器挂掉后⾃动被删除
--name:给容器起⼀个名字
-p:端⼝映射
docker container in
转载
2023-11-06 16:33:02
100阅读
# ECS Docker 科普:理解容器化与可扩展性
随着云计算的普及,容器化技术逐渐成为开发和部署应用程序的标准方式。Docker 是最早被广泛使用的容器化技术之一,而 AWS Elastic Container Service (ECS) 提供了一个高效的平台,使得用户能够在 AWS 云环境中轻松运行和管理 Docker 容器。在本文中,我们将探讨 ECS 和 Docker 的基本概念,并通
原创
2024-09-21 06:46:04
56阅读
默认情况下,容器中的进程以 root 用户权限运行,并且这个 root 用户和宿主机中的 root 是同一个用户。听起来是不是很可怕,因为这就意味着一旦容器中的进程有了适当的机会,它就可以控制宿主机上的一切!本文我们将尝试了解用户名、组名、用户 id(uid)和组 id(gid)如何在容器内的进程和主机系统之间映射,这对于系统的安全来说是非常重要的。说明:本文的演示环境为 ubuntu 16.04
转载
2023-09-02 11:02:33
66阅读
容器基本概念镜像(Image)和容器(Container)的关系,就像是面向对象程序设计中的 类 和 实例 一样,镜像是静态的定义,容器是镜像运行时的实体。容器可以被创建、启动、停止、删除、暂停等。 容器的实质是进程,但与直接在宿主执行的进程不同,容器进程运行于属于自己的独立的 命名空间。因此容器可以拥有自己的 root 文件系统、自己的网络配置、自己的进程空间,甚至自己的用户 ID 空间。容器内
转载
2023-10-09 10:13:44
275阅读
什么是 DockerDocker 是一种运行于 Linux 和 Windows 上的软件,用于创建、管理和编排容器的虚拟化技术。Docker 引擎是用于运行和编排容器的基础设施工具。什么是容器技术容器技术是一种类似虚拟机技术,但又有明显优势的技术。容器分 Linux 容器和 Windows 容器。容器模型跟虚拟机模型相似,其主要的区别在于,容器的运行不会独占操作系统。实际上,运行在相同宿主机上的容
转载
2023-09-05 12:45:01
108阅读
实验目的,熟悉AWSElasticContainerService实验包括:创建和定义ECS的任务(Task)创建ECSCluster部署应用到ECSService中实验前准备:AWS账号熟悉IAMrole、EC2、Docker等知识Task1:使用ecs-sampleimage注册和定义Task进入到ECS服务,创建TaskDefinitions:{"family":"myContainer",
原创
2020-06-18 12:31:21
1516阅读
# 如何实现“docker容器的IP是主机IP”
## 一、流程步骤
| 步骤 | 内容 |
| ---- | ---- |
| 1 | 创建一个新的docker容器 |
| 2 | 查看容器的IP地址 |
| 3 | 验证容器的IP是否与主机IP相同 |
## 二、步骤详解
### 1. 创建一个新的docker容器
```markdown
docker run -d --name m
原创
2024-06-12 04:33:48
92阅读
# 如何实现“docker项目是多个容器组成的”
作为一名经验丰富的开发者,我将指导你如何实现“docker项目是多个容器组成的”。首先,让我们了解整个流程,然后逐步介绍每一步需要做什么。
## 流程概述
在Docker中,一个项目通常由多个容器组成,每个容器负责不同的功能。要实现一个docker项目是多个容器组成的,我们需要按照以下步骤进行操作:
```mermaid
gantt
原创
2024-04-15 05:24:46
27阅读
文章目录一、Docker简介1.什么Docker?2.Docker使用的机制?3.Docker的三要素?3.1 镜像3.2 容器3.3 仓库3.3.1 public(公有仓库)3.3.2 private(私有仓库)4.容器种类4.1 Linux容器(LXC)4.2 Docker5.虚拟机与容器的区别?6.Docker的优点有什么?6.1 更快速的交付和部署6.2 更高效的虚拟化6.3 更轻松的迁
转载
2024-04-16 22:54:29
29阅读